Tips On Carrying Out A Renaissance Theme For Your Wedding

Tips on Carrying Out a Renaissance Theme for your Wedding

Are you are tired of the same old traditional wedding scene? Why not sink your teeth into a bigger and more rewarding challenge? You could consider a Renaissance theme for you wedding. This is the opportunity to dispel the belief that everything has to be a white affair. Many people are really not into the glamour and trouble that it entails to pull off a traditional theme. Go against the grain and have a theme that is different. Try an old Celtic hand fasting or a medieval theme to get yourself and your guests talking for years to come. The best wedding is an unforgettable wedding.

You must be aware right off the bat that many consultants for wedding may not be accustomed to this fashion and may not have enough knowledge to pull it off successfully, but you never know. Many people are straying from the norm and introducing things into their ceremonies that consultants and planners alike must learn to keep up or they might as well find another career, for their career could be short lived. Perhaps consider an events planner rather than a traditional wedding consultant. This may open avenues to you that may have not been available before. Event planners have access to costume designers, set producers and the likes. They can find what you may need to quite easily.

The likes of an Old Celtic ceremony, which is known as a hand fasting, is very renaissance in feel. This is where the elements of life are given tribute to and in return bless the bride and groom. The gowns of the era, say somewhere in the early 1600s, are absolutely lovely and will make a statement that will not be long forgotten. Incorporate that with your kilt-wearing groom and you have set the stage for a wonderful day of loving, laughing, toasting, and dancing. In this ceremony, once the bride and groom are announced as husband and wife at the alter; their wrists are gently tied together with cord or ribbon, basically your choice. This is the hand fasting and with it, seals the deal, stating that you are now truly bound in matrimony.

You could always try a medieval theme of the knights and wenches of the early round table. This would easily be a fun day of costume and spirit aplenty. You could have wenches and knights and if you are daring enough, you could probably even incorporate horses to be wed on. For the reception, try a large pig roast and have old English ales. This is not for everyone however, this trend is picking up quickly and variations of renaissance weddings are becoming rather popular. Many of the items you may need to get this wedding up and running may be a little difficult to find, but with the help of an event planner and some research, you could get lucky. You might even check into renting a building or space at a Renaissance festival for complete atmosphere.

When planning one of these themes for your wedding, you need to do to make sure you plan far in advance. Most likely, it will take considerable time acquiring all the articles you feel will finish everything off. The Internet is an excellent reference tool to work with as you can go back in time and see what was the fashion of the day. You could check into the diet and lifestyles of the people in this era, as well. This, of course, is not solely reserved for just a renaissance style or theme. You could pretty much open the doors to just about any theme. Themes that could be possible and fun would include an old west theme with cowboys, outlaws, and bar wenches and the minister could dress as an old western pastor and the bride could be a wench being swept off her feet by the white hat wearing good guy. Or put a spin on it, and have her marry an outlaw in black. Clearly the choices are endless. It has been this open-mindedness that gives way to an exciting day that cannot under any circumstances be considered drab or traditional. This will surely get the guests in a fun loving spirit provided they know ahead of time. Make sure you guest know the theme of the wedding so they have time to prepare themselves.
